exportletBrotliDecode=(()=>{constf=Int32Array.from([256,402,436,468,500,534,566,598,630,662,694,726,758,790,822,854,886,920,952,984,1016,1048,1080]),w=Int32Array.from([1,2,3,4,0,5,17,6,16,7,8,9,10,11,12,13,14,15]),b=Int32Array.from([0,3,2,1,0,0,0,0,0,0,3,3,3,3,3,3]),j=Int32Array.from([0,0,0,0,-1,1,-2,2,-3,3,-1,1,-2,2,-3,3]),l=Int32Array.from([131072,131076,131075,196610,131072,131076,131075,262145,131072,131076,131075,196610,131072,131076,131075,262149]),m=Int32Array.from([1,5,9,13,17,25,33,41,49,65,81,97,113,145,177,209,241,305,369,497,753,1265,2289,4337,8433,16625]),p=Int32Array.from([2,2,2,2,3,3,3,3,4,4,4,4,5,5,5,5,6,6,7,8,9,10,11,12,13,24]),q=Int16Array.from([0,0,0,0,0,0,1,1,2,2,3,3,4,4,5,5,6,7,8,9,10,12,14,24]),o=Int16Array.from([0,0,0,0,0,0,0,0,1,1,2,2,3,3,4,4,5,5,6,7,8,9,10,24]),n=newInt16Array(2816);functiong(f){letw=-1,b=16,j=f;for(;b>0;){letf=j>>>b;0!==f&&(w+=b,j=f),b>>=1}returnw+j}functionk(f,w,b){return16+w+2*(b<<f)}functions(f,w,b){if(f<b+(2<<w))thrownewError("maxDistance is too small");constj=4+(f-b>>w),l=g(j)-1;return((l-1<<1|j>>l&1)-1<<w)+(1<<w)+b+16}functiont(f){if(0!==f.j)thrownewError("State MUST be uninitialized");f.l=newInt32Array(3091),f.l[0]=7,f.m=3;constw=s(2147483644,3,120);f.p=newInt8Array(w),f.q=newInt32Array(w),function(f){f.o=newInt8Array(4160),f.g=0,f.k=newInt16Array(2080),f.s=32,f.t=2048,f.v=0,M(f)}(f),f.j=1}functionv(f){if(f.s>=16&&(f.g=f.k[f.t++]<<16|f.g>>>16,f.s-=16),0!==J(f,1)){constw=J(f,3);return0===w?1:J(f,w)+(1<<w)}return0}functione(f,w,b){letj=f[w];constl=b.g>>>b.s;j+=255&l;constm=f[j]>>16,p=65535&f[j];if(m<=8)returnb.s+=m,p;j+=p;returnj+=(l&(1<<m)-1)>>>8,b.s+=8+(f[j]>>16),65535&f[j]}functiond(f,w,b){b.s>=16&&(b.g=b.k[b.t++]<<16|b.g>>>16,b.s-=16);constj=e(f,w,b),l=p[j];returnb.s>=16&&(b.g=b.k[b.t++]<<16|b.g>>>16,b.s-=16),m[j]+(l<=16?J(b,l):_(b,l))}functionH(f,w){letb=w;constj=f[b];for(;b>0;)f[b]=f[b-1],b--;f[0]=j}functiona(f,w,b,j,l){constm=newInt32Array(w),p=newInt32Array(4),q=1+g(f-1),o=J(l,2)+1;for(letf=0;f<o;++f){l.s>=16&&(l.g=l.k[l.t++]<<16|l.g>>>16,l.s-=16);constb=J(l,q);if(b>=w)thrownewError("Can't readHuffmanCode");p[f]=b}!function(f,w){for(letb=0;b<w-1;++b)for(letj=b+1;j<w;++j)if(f[b]===f[j])thrownewError("Duplicate simple Huffman code symbol")}(p,o);letn=o;switch(4===o&&(n+=J(l,1)),n){case1:m[p[0]]=1;break;case2:m[p[0]]=1,m[p[1]]=1;break;case3:m[p[0]]=1,m[p[1]]=2,m[p[2]]=2;break;case4:m[p[0]]=2,m[p[1]]=2,m[p[2]]=2,m[p[3]]=2;break;case5:m[p[0]]=1,m[p[1]]=2,m[p[2]]=3,m[p[3]]=3}returnU(b,j,8,m,w)}functionu(f,b,j,m,p){constq=newInt32Array(f),o=newInt32Array(18);letn=32,g=0;for(letf=b;f<18;++f){constb=w[f];p.s>=16&&(p.g=p.k[p.t++]<<16|p.g>>>16,p.s-=16);constj=p.g>>>p.s&15;p.s+=l[j]>>16;constm=65535&l[j];if(o[b]=m,0!==m&&(n-=32>>m,g++,n<=0))break}if(0!==n&&1!==g)thrownewError("Corrupted Huffman code histogram");returnfunction(f,w,b,j){letl=0,m=8,p=0,q=0,o=32768;constn=newInt32Array(33);for(U(n,n.length-1,5,f,18);l<w&&o>0;){j.t>2030&&E(j),j.s>=16&&(j.g=j.k[j.t++]<<16|j.g>>>16,j.s-=16);constf=j.g>>>j.s&31;j.s+=n[f]>>16;constg=65535&n[f];if(g<16)p=0,b[l++]=g,0!==g&&(m=g,o-=32768>>g);else{constf=g-14;letn=0;16===g&&(n=m),q!==n&&(p=0,q=n);constk=p;p>0&&(p-=2,p<<=f),j.s>=16&&(j.g=j.k[j.t++]<<16|j.g>>>16,j.s-=16),p+=J(j,f)+3;consts=p-k;if(l+s>w)thrownewError("symbol + repeatDelta > numSymbols");for(letf=0;f<s;++f)b[l++]=q;0!==q&&(o-=s<<15-q)}}if(0!==o)thrownewError("Unused space");b.fill(0,l,w)}(o,f,q,p),U(j,m,8,q,f)}functionz(f,w,b,j,l){l.t>2030&&E(l),l.s>=16&&(l.g=l.k[l.t++]<<16|l.g>>>16,l.s-=16);constm=J(l,2);return1===m?a(f,w,b,j,l):u(w,m,b,j,l)}functionh(w,b,j){j.t>2030&&E(j);constl=v(j)+1;if(1===l)returnb.fill(0,0,w),l;j.s>=16&&(j.g=j.k[j.t++]<<16|j.g>>>16,j.s-=16);letm=0;0!==J(j,1)&&(m=J(j,4)+1);constp=l+m,q=f[p+31>>5],o=newInt32Array(q+1),n=o.length-1;z(p,p,o,n,j);letg=0;for(;g<w;){j.t>2030&&E(j),j.s>=16&&(j.g=j.k[j.t++]<<16|j.g>>>16,j.s-=16);constf=e(o,n,j);if(0===f)b[g]=0,g++;elseif(f<=m){j.s>=16&&(j.g=j.k[j.t++]<<16|j.g>>>16,j.s-=16);letl=(1<<f)+J(j,f);for(;0!==l;){if(g>=w)thro